Cavalleria rusticana
Drama in one act
Music by Pietro Mascagni (1863-1945)
Libretto by Guido Menasci and Giovanni Targioni-Tozzetti, based on a play by Giovanni Verga.

The opera had its premier on 17 May 1890 at the Teatro Constanzi in Rome and was received with great acclaim.
The work is one of the first operas to cultivate the new style of verismo. The characters are ordinary people trapped in their everyday lives whose problems and conflicts have nothing heroic about them. This is in keeping with the music which traces the various fates with straightforward, rich southern melodies without intellectual overload. The most accurate translation of the title is “rustic” or “village” chivalry and praises the code of honour that rules the modest Sicilian society. The story takes place on Easter Sunday in the late nineteenth century.
